WASHINGTON, D.C. — A partnership between Washington, D.C.-based Urban Investment Partners and New York City-based Infinity Real Estate has acquired a 114-unit apartment building, located at 1841 Columbia Rd. NW in Washington, D.C., from Fairfield Residential Co. for $26 million. The property includes 20,000 square feet of retail space. The buyer plans to invest more than $7 million on a comprehensive building renovation and modernization program, which will include a complete window and storefront replacement, addition of an environmentally friendly water-sourced heating and cooling system, redesigned common areas and a rooftop terrace. Additionally, the building, formerly known at The Alcazar, will be renamed 1841 Columbia. Completion is slated for December 2012. Arbor Commercial Mortgage of New York provided acquisition and project debt financing.

PALM BEACH GARDENS, FLA. — A joint venture between DeBartolo Development and Elco Landmark Residential has purchased the 542-unit Landmark at Garden Square, located at 4104 Union Square Blvd. in Palm Beach Gardens. The property, formerly known as Landmark at Union Square, will undergo improvements during the next 6 months. The property is 92 percent leased, and includes three pools, a clubhouse, state-of-the-art fitness center, business center, movie theater, tennis court, billiards room and a 9-hole putting green.

TAMPA, FLA. — Institutional Property Advisors (IPA) has arranged the $12.6 million sale of the 168-unit Waterstone at Carrollwood Apartment Homes, an apartment complex located at 3339 Handy Rd. in Tampa. Jamie May of IPA's Tampa office represented Landmark Residential, the seller, in the transaction and procured the buyer, Robbins Property Associates. Amenities include a clubhouse with an Internet cafe, a resort-style swimming pool, a tennis court, a fitness center and a children's play area.

ALTAMONTE SPRINGS, FLA. — Crescent Resources has started construction on a 199,777-square-foot, six-story office building and parking garage, located in Altamonte Springs, for Adventist Health System. The new facility is adjacent to the new 153,864-square-foot Adventist Health Systems headquarters, located at 900 Hope Wy., which opened in December. The new building, slated for completion in spring 2013, will house support operations. Little is the project architect, Brasfield & Gorrie is the contractor and Parsons is the project consultant.

CORAL GABLES, FLA. — AJP Ventures has topped off the $9 million, 58,000-square-foot The Building, located at 2990 Ponce de Leon Blvd. in Coral Gables. The Class A office building is slated for completion in June. The Building is 65 percent pre-leased to tenants, which include Zubi Advertising and Mas Group. A joint venture between Juan Carlos of The Mas Group of Companies and TAZ Partners is developing the property.

MENDOTA HEIGHTS, MINN. — Opus Design Build LLC has been selected by St. Thomas Academy to build a 95,000-square-foot activities center in Mendota Heights, a southern suburb of the Twin Cities. The center will include two, large gymnasiums, including a competition gym with retractable bleachers capable of seating 1,600 spectators. It will also house a fitness and weight room, locker rooms, health education classrooms and offices for coaches and physical education instructors. The new facility will be connected to the existing main school building by a two-story structure. The first story will include a school store and classroom space and the top level will include art studios and choir and band rooms. Crews will break ground in late April and the project is slated for completion this spring. Opus AE Group will serve as architect and structural engineer for the project.

HAZELWOOD, MO. — Construction is complete on a new $6 million auto dealership for Mungenast Hyundai in Hazelwood, located north of St. Louis. The new 37,500-square-foot dealership will be used for automobile sales, repair, storage and detailing. The building's features include a coffee bar and a drive-thru space for customers to drop-off and pick-up cars. Swansea-based Holland Construction Services built the facility and the architect was Chesterfield-based HDA Architects.

HINGHAM, MASS. — Sheskey Architects has been selected to design Hingham Technology Park 3, a new office development to be built on a 9-acre parcel in Hingham, suburb to the southeast of Boston. The concept calls for the construction of two LEED certified office buildings with parking garages and ground-level parking. The design also requires the razing of the existing 61,000-square-foot building, located on the site. For many years, the building was home to the South Shore Educational Collaborative. The project will mark the second time in a decade that a new major office development project is being planned for Hingham.
